In 1933, Victoria Pearl YOUNG entered the world in North Sydney, Cape Breton, Nova Scotia, Canada, born to Alfred Haines And Pearl Victoria Young. Victoria Pearl YOUNG married Henry Alexander Mcmullin, and had children including Diana Lynn Macmullin, Nancy Commandant, Philip Macmullin, Steve Macmullin. Victoria Pearl YOUNG passed away in 2012 in North Bay, Nipissing District, Ontario, Canada.
